Teen arrested for homicide in Oceanside pleaded not guilty and no bail

Tyler Flach, 18 after arraignment in court pleaded not guilty and ordered to held without bail for the death after the stabbing incident on Monday. Khaseen Morris, 16 died from the injuries. Flach is charged with second degree murder.

Edward Sapone is the attorney for Flach. He stated Flach is a student at Nassau Community College.

Nassau County Police Commissioner Patrick Ryder stated the investigation is ongoing and possibly more people being charged.

This is not Flach's first arrest. On September 8, he was arrested for possession of a controlled substance in Albany. In May 23, he was arrested for road rage and charged with assault. Those are still active cases.

If convicted, Flach will head to jail for 25 years.

Nassau County District Attorney Madeline Singas requested people to come forth with more evidence and if they saw anything.
